Kuffour advises office holders to demonstrate transparency and accountability in their duties

John Agyekum Kufuor, a former president, has counseled those in positions of authority to always act with accountability and transparency.

He pointed out that this was the sign of effective leadership.

The former president said, “Quality public service that ensured inclusivity and eschewed discrimination in all its forms, was vital to transform society for the better.”

“Quality public service in a democracy such as ours should acknowledge the individual citizen, from whom all power emanates, as the real sovereign authority of the land.”

H.E Kuffour Speaking on the theme of “Maintaining Excellence, Integrity and Service in an Era of Global Instability and Permissiveness” at Valley View University (VVU), in the Greater Accra Region.

At the occasion, four honorary doctorate degrees were awarded to notable African figures by the institution, Ghana’s first private and licensed institution.

It also gave President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o a citation.

President Hakainde Hichilema of Zambia, former President Kufuor, Nana Konadu Agyeman-Rawlings, and Chief of Staff of Ghana, Mrs. Akosua Frema Osei-Opare, are the recipients of honorary doctorate degrees.

The winners had excelled in their different fields of endeavor and were recognized for their selfless service to the sake of mankind and society.

They have also played a significant role in promoting the advancement of society, notably in the fields of mentoring, good governance, democracy, and youth, women, and child development, as well as in the areas of education, health, and peace-building.

“All the awardees share the distinction of public service with leadership,”.

After being presented with an academic gown and making his address, the former president Kufuor stated, “We all also firmly believe in human dignity.”

He emphasized to African leaders the importance of addressing social concerns and populist expectations in order to promote effective government.

In a time of unpredictability and permissiveness throughout the world, he counseled, “The theme should guide us to retain quality, honesty, and service.
